Pembinaan Guru Profesional Berbasis Karakter (Sebuah Pespektif dan Kebijakan Pendidikan Menghadapi Globalisasi) Sujana, I Gede; I Wayan Eka Santika

Abstract

Dalam upaya peningkatan keahlian khusus atau profesionalisme guru telah dilakukan oleh Pemerintah. Namun sayangnya, program-program pengembangan yang dilakukan oleh pemerintah masih belum mencapai hasil yang optimal. Pengembangan yang dilakukan dalam bentuk pelatihan, lokakarya atau workshop, seminar, sarasehan, konferensi masih belum optimal meningkatkan proses pembelajaran di kelas. Pengetahuan yang diperoleh melalui bentuk-bentuk pengembangan tersebut acapkali tidak terimplementasikan selepas selesainya kegiatan pengembangan tersebut. Pola pembelajaran kembali ke pola lama meskipun sudah diberikan pelatihan dengan metode pengajaranterbaru. Atau seringkali implementasi hasil pelatihan tidak berjalan lama dan tidak berkesinambungan. Tujuan penulisan ini adalah memaparkan pembinaan guru dalam meningkatkan kemampuan profesionalisme yang berkarakter pada era globalisasi. Penelitian ini menggunakan metode deskriptif kualitatif dengan mengkaji atau menelaah berbabagi literatur yang ada, dan disebut juga dengan studi kepustakaan. Wawancara dilakukan untuk menguatkan analisis dan pernyataan. Hasilnya, dalam pengembangan profesionalisme guru diperlukan pendidik yang berkemampuan mempersonifikasikan: (a) nilai-nilai etika kemanusiaan, (b) memiliki citra diri yang positif, (c) memiliki etos kerja dan komitmen yang tinggi, dan (d) sifat empati yang tinggi. Pembinaan guru memiliki dua dimensi, yaitu dimensi arah pembinaan dan dimensi materi pembinaan
PENERAPAN MEDIA ARTICULATE STORYLINE DALAM PEMBELAJARAN NITISASTRA PADA MATA KULIAH AGAMA HINDU Ni Nyoman Tri Thika Dewanthari; I Wayan Eka Santika

Abstract

The purpose of this research is to determine the usefulness of the articulate storyline media in helping students understand complex nitisastra concepts in the Hindu Religion course at the Electrical Engineering Department of Bali State Polytechnic. The method used was qualitative research, and data were collected through interviews, observations, and document analysis. The research results show that the use of articulate storyline significantly increases student engagement, makes the material easier to understand, and reduces boredom during the learning process. Students said that they felt more motivated and achieved positive learning outcomes after using this media. In the field of education, the results of this research are expected to provide new insights into the use of technology in teaching nitisastra. And the author does not forget to provide suggestions for the development of a more creative curriculum. Because, with the use of creative and interactive media in the teaching of nitisastra, it not only helps students learn more about the material being presented but also shapes their character and ethics as they understand the learning material being conveyed. Therefore, the use of articulate storyline can be a strategic step to improve the quality of education in the current digital era
STRENGTHENING DEMOCRACY THORUGH POLITICAL EDUCATION IN INDONESIA I Wayan Eka Santika; I Nengah Agus Tripayana

Abstract

This study explores the critical role of political education in strengthening democracy in Indonesia, a nation marked by vast cultural diversity and complex political dynamics. Despite significant institutional reforms since the 1998 reformation, challenges such as political polarization, limited civic engagement, and digital misinformation continue to undermine democratic consolidation. Through qualitative analysis based on in-depth interviews and document reviews, the research examines the current conceptualization and implementation of political education within formal schooling and non-formal settings. Findings reveal that political education in Indonesia often remains constrained by traditional, knowledge-based approaches, lacking emphasis on critical thinking, participatory learning, and digital literacy. Non-formal education and civil society initiatives show promise but face sustainability and integration challenges. The digital era presents both opportunities and risks, necessitating adaptive educational strategies that incorporate media literacy and ethical digital citizenship. This paper argues that to foster a resilient, substantive democracy, Indonesia must reform political education comprehensively—embracing innovative pedagogies, cross-sectoral collaboration, and continuous evaluation focused on civic engagement outcomes. Strengthening political education is not only a policy imperative but a fundamental civic responsibility to empower citizens in exercising their democratic rights and responsibilities.
